Project Details

Digital Assistant

A highly personalized digital assistant powered by AI, designed to assist users in managing tasks, scheduling, and finding information quickly and efficiently.

This Digital Assistant leverages machine learning and natural language processing to understand user commands, respond to queries, and perform tasks autonomously. It aims to streamline daily activities by offering intelligent assistance across various domains.

Project Highlights:

  • Real-time response to user queries
  • NLP-powered to understand complex commands
  • Personalized suggestions based on user habits

Solution Components:

The Digital Assistant integrates with calendars, messaging apps, and search engines to offer comprehensive support. It includes a user-friendly interface and voice recognition, allowing users to interact seamlessly.

  • Task Scheduling and Reminders for efficient time management
  • Real-time Information Retrieval using integrated search APIs
  • Voice Recognition for hands-free assistance

Technology & Tools:

Developed using Python and integrated with popular APIs, including Google Assistant and Alexa SDKs, for voice interactions. Machine learning models were built using TensorFlow for NLP capabilities.

Impact and Future Enhancements:

This assistant has streamlined task management and improved productivity for users. Future plans include integrating smart home controls and developing a more conversational, context-aware AI for enhanced user engagement.